Mode 1: Simplify, Highlight, and Teach
Simplifies harder English by replacing hard words and phrases with easier ones
Highlights the replaced words, showing the original ones upon mouse-hover/click/tap

Mode 2: Highlight and Teach
Identifies all the hard words and phrases in a passage and highlights them
Shows easy definitions of the harder ones upon mouse-hover/click/tap

34,300 difficult words and phrases
Hand-picked by experienced educators
Word length doesn’t matter
Difficult: ken, orb, diva
Not difficult: ridiculousness, unbelievably

Words defined in terms of themselves
Rewordify.com never uses any form of an unknown word in its definition
Problem #1 addressed
Word Dictionary Rewordify.comzestful full of zest cheerful and
energeticimprovisation an act of
improvising(making things up on the spot)
palliative serving to palliate pain-relieving

Looks at how words are used in a sentence
Comes up with a “smart” definition based on context
Examples:
“enchilada” is left alone, but“whole enchilada” is reworded to “whole thing.”
Rewordify.com knows context
Rewordify.com educator presentation
Slide # 15
“Art is beautiful.” is left alone“Art thou kind?” is reworded to “Are you kind?”
“He has a lot of spirit.” is left alone“He is my kindred spirit.” is reworded to:
“He is my good friend.”
